Any publicity is good publicity they say! If it gets diabetes discussed it's good in my book. We all look so well. I love this photo. It shows just how far we have all come on this journey. I hope the PR exercise will work well for us and for helping to make changes. The plan is to be on BBC news within 12 months. There are already members of the forum who are managing to get the LCHF word out there in various ways, radio, magazine articles and newspapers. It's fantastic.

This week I'm on a mission to get stats. After my dr told me I would have had the same results with lowering hba1c to non diabetic levels with a low fat/ low cal diet I aaked my gp surgery to confirm just how many pts had actually done it. It appears I'm the only one apart from post bariatric surgery patients!!! This does not support my Drs statement but reaffirms they are still dishing out wrong advice.

So today I'm writing to nhs England under the freedom of information act 2000 in the hope that they can provide me with the stats I need. I'm going to see what they come back with. If I don't get any joy I'm going to email every local gp surgery for their stats. I think we all know what the results will be but I want it in writing. Building up a case.
